Much awaited Jolie-Pitt twins arrive

LOS ANGELES: Angelina Jolie and Brad Pitt’s latest joint dropped ahead of schedule. The super couple welcomed a son and a daughter on July 12 evening at the seaside Foundation Lenval in Nice, the actress’ obstetrician has announced. Twins Knox Leon and Vivienne Marcheline were delivered via Caesarean section. Jolie should be allowed to leave within a few days. There’s been no official comment from the couple’s camp. The Oscar-winning actress checked into her $500-per-night private room-with-a-view nearly two weeks ago for some prescheduled R&R.

An international cordon of shutterbugs dutifully chronicled hospital visits from Pitt and their kids and Jolie’s brother, James Haven after the birth of twin.
